Transaction 53ab1a7f8538313b1896dfe5d5731648d113491972ba56252228b83fa57fb613
1 Input
1 Output
-
53ab1a7f8538313b1896dfe5d5731648d113491972ba56252228b83fa57fb613:0
- value
- 354343916
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c9b5f49ddc20eef11a5c00078cc520ec4fca80b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q2fQnxjDezbhXAi7M2qwkxgGuWx2psbbb